The second factor is accountability and independent civilian oversight (Coginta, 2010). The UN Basic Principles<br />
assert that:<br />
Governments and law en<strong>for</strong>cement agencies shall ensure that an effective review process is available and that<br />
independent administrative or prosecutorial authorities are in a position to exercise jurisdiction in appropriate<br />
circumstances (UN, 1990, art. 22).<br />
The Stern Commission echoes this concern by urging independent civilian oversight of police actions (Stern et<br />
al., 2005, pp. 41–42; Stone, Buchner, and Dash, 2005, p. 6). Similarly, <strong>the</strong> Braidwood Commission recommends <strong>the</strong><br />
creation of a civilian-based criminal investigative body in British Columbia, <strong>the</strong> Independent Investigation Office<br />
(Braidwood Commission, 2010, p. 24).<br />
The private sector is well aware that <strong>the</strong> need <strong>for</strong> accountability introduces market opportunities. Most of <strong>the</strong><br />
electric-shock weapons procured by Western law en<strong>for</strong>cement agencies already feature miniature cameras and <strong>the</strong><br />
bar-coded serialization of each cartridge to improve traceability and officer accountability. Ano<strong>the</strong>r development in<br />
this field comes from <strong>the</strong> Brazilian manufacturer Condor, which produces <strong>the</strong> I-REF line of traceable grenades. All<br />
of <strong>the</strong> company’s non-lethal, tear gas, flash-bang, and smoke grenades are assigned a reference number that can be<br />
read electronically. This allows traceability and accountability throughout a product’s life cycle—even after detonation,<br />
as each grenade’s components can be traced back to <strong>the</strong> user. 28 This initiative could catch on with o<strong>the</strong>r kinetic<br />
energy projectiles, which are often criticized <strong>for</strong> <strong>the</strong>ir lack of ballistic traceability.<br />
CONCLUSION<br />
This chapter identifies <strong>the</strong> trends that are likely to influence <strong>the</strong> development and procurement of firearms and lesslethal<br />
weapons by Western law en<strong>for</strong>cement agencies.<br />
In general, <strong>the</strong> procurement of new police weaponry reflects military trends and precepts. In <strong>the</strong> case of US law<br />
en<strong>for</strong>cement, this pattern is exemplified by <strong>the</strong> increased use of .40 S&W handguns, and tactical rifles to match<br />
criminal firepower. Observing military small arms development is <strong>the</strong> most reliable way to predict what police officers<br />
will be issued in <strong>the</strong> near future. Conversely, <strong>the</strong> only area to benefit from direct police input is <strong>the</strong> development<br />
of firearm safety features, which has yet to attract significant research funds and continued manufacturer interest.<br />
Since firearms have not undergone any evolution significant enough to modify <strong>the</strong> police approach to use of<br />
<strong>for</strong>ce, all hopes have turned to less-lethal weapons to provide much needed <strong>for</strong>ce-option flexibility in <strong>the</strong> field.<br />
Less-lethal weapons have not replaced firearms but have been added to <strong>the</strong> police officer’s tools <strong>for</strong> intermediate<br />
coercive means. Whereas first-generation less-lethal weapons originally permitted only close engagements, new<br />
technology increasingly allows officers to target discriminately from a distance. Moreover, <strong>the</strong> private sector appears<br />
intent on progressively marketing fully scalable, lethal-to-non-lethal weapons. To date, <strong>for</strong> lack of a truly ‘rheostatic’<br />
option, manufacturers are addressing <strong>the</strong> demand <strong>for</strong> technology by combining less-lethal systems with firearms.
